Quantitative Characterization Of Reservoir Space And Pore Throat Distribution Of Continental Organic-rich Shale

Nowadays,China has not systematically and effectively studied the physical properties and oil-bearing properties of Mesozoic-Cenozoic low maturity continental shale reservoirs.Aiming at organic-rich shales in different sedimentary environments,this article selectes organic-rich shale of Qianjiang Sag of Jianghan Basin the 10 th rhythm of Eq3 and Chang 7th of Yanchang Formation in Ordos Basin as the research object.The paper uses logging data,X-ray diffraction,rock conventional pyrolysis to study the mineralogical,organic geochemical and lithofacies characteristics of continental shale.The physical properties and oil-bearing properties of the target formation were characterized by nitrogen adsorption method,high pressure mercury injection method and multi-temperature pyrolysis method.The result shows that the 10 th rhythm of Qianjiang Formation in Jianghan Basin is mainly salt lake facies and composed of grey-black dolomitic mudstone,grey-black mudstone and grey-black mudstone.It is dominated by macropore,in which free oil accounts for a large proportion in the pore.The organic matter is mainly type II and in medium and low maturity.The organic carbon content is relatively high.The Chang 7th of Yanchang Formation in Ordos Basin is mainly freshwater deep lake-semi-deep Lake facies and composed of grey siltstone,grey tuff and grey-black mudstone.Mesopore is dominant in the Chang 7th of Yanchang Formation,and adsorbed oil accounts for the largest proportion in pore.The organic matter is mainly type I and in medium and low maturity.The organic carbon content is higher than that in the 10 th rhythm of Qianjiang Formation.Both target intervals have good reservoir physical property,oil-bearing property and hydrocarbon generation potential.The main geological factors controlling the physical properties and oil-bearing properties of continental organic shale reservoirs are diagenesis,sedimentary environment and lithology,mineral content and organic matter.Reservoir physical properties are negatively correlated with compaction,metasomatism,recrystallization and relative content of brittle minerals,and positively correlated with dissolution,relative content of clay minerals and organic carbon content.The physical properties of type II kerogen shale are better than that of type I kerogen shale.The main controlling factors of oil-bearing are the type of organic matter,abundance,maturity of evolution and closure of source rock system.The oil-bearing property of shale with type I organic matter is higher than that of type II shale,and the oil-bearing property is positively correlated with the organic carbon content.Different sealing conditions also lead to different oil-bearing property,and the thick salt roof and floor are favorable for shale oil reservoir.
